SPF Program Agenda(2004)

Exchange Media Personnel among the Pacific Island Region and Japan


1,500,000 yen[Self-Operated Project]
The Sasakawa Peace Foundation


In this final year of the project, one senior media personnel from the Pacific Island Region will be invited to Japan, and a Japanese journalist will be sent to the Pacific Island region to engage in research and exchange activities. A comprehensive evaluation of the project will be carried out and a report will be compiled. The results of the evaluation will be used to make future plans for the project.

  1. Fact-finding visit to Japan: (One week in June 2004)
    One senior member of the media from the Pacific Island nations will visit Japan and conduct research in order to further his/her understanding of Japan.

  2. Fact-finding visit to the Pacific Island Region: (One week in October 2004)
    One media personnel from Okinawa prefecture will visit the Pacific Island Region for one week to go on fact-finding tours, conduct research, and meet with journalists from the region.

  3. Project report
    A project report will be compiled consisting primarily of articles and programs by the participants.

  4. Project evaluation
    The project will fund an external evaluation of the past five years of the project. A report will be compiled including not only the project evaluation, but also information on the current situation and future challenges of the media in the regions concerned and proposals for improving the project in the future.



(Final year of a 5-year project)
